Pam Bondi releases Jeffrey Epstein files in long-awaited document dump
Share and Follow

Pam Bondi began ‘Phase One’ of releasing the long-awaited, mysterious files related to pedophile financier Jeffrey Epstein Thursday evening. 

The initial set of documents published on the Justice Department site has mostly been in the public domain for quite some time. However, Bondi has assured that additional files will be disclosed as she was deeply disturbed by the content she had come across.

‘What you’re going to see, hopefully tomorrow, is a lot of flight logs, a lot of names, a lot of information,’ Bondi told Fox on Wednesday. 

‘But, it’s pretty sick what that man did, along with his co-defendant,’ referring to Ghislaine Maxwell.

The Justice Department unveiled a redacted roster containing names of over 250 massage therapists, along with a list of evidence that included references to over 150 items such as explicit images, massage tables, sex-related tools, and other objects.

There wasn’t any indication whether the list was from Epstein’s case, Maxwell’s case or some other investigation. 

This release constituted just one out of the ten different links that were uploaded to the DOJ site on Thursday evening. These links comprise various flight records and Epstein’s notorious ‘little black book.’

Celebrity names connected include the Hollywood, fashion and political elite, such as Tony Blair, Mike Bloomberg, Alec Baldwin, Courtney Love, Naomi Campbell, Michael Jackson and Mick Jagger. 

Bondi had teased the documents during a Fox News appearance Wednesday, declaring, ‘Breaking news right now, you´re going to see some Epstein information released.’ 

The Justice Department said it was making the documents public to show its commitment to transparency.

Bondi suggested in a Thursday letter to FBI Director Kash Patel that more records were recently discovered. 

She ordered the FBI to hand over ‘the full and complete Epstein files’ to her by Friday morning, and directed Patel to ‘conduct an immediate investigation’ into why her order to the FBI to turn over all documents was not followed.

President Donald Trump, who was in office when Epstein was arrested, suggested while campaigning last year that he’d seek to open up the government’s files.

Pedophile billionaire Epstein took his own life in jail on August 10, 2019, awaiting trial for sex trafficking and other heinous crimes.

The well-connected financier kept a wide circle of friends from fellow billionaires to politicians like Trump and Bill Clinton, and entertainment icons.

Epstein flew numerous well-heeled friends to his private Caribbean island, Little Saint James, where some of them sexually abused children.

Many Americans have been waiting for the lengthy FBI investigation files to be released publicly after Trump promised to do so before he was reelected. 

The case has drawn widespread attention because of Epstein and his former girlfriend Ghislaine Maxwell´s links to royals, presidents and billionaires.

Maxwell herself is the daughter of the late British media tycoon Robert Maxwell, who once owned the New York Daily News.

Over the years, thousands of pages of records have been released through lawsuits, Epstein´s criminal dockets, public disclosures and Freedom of Information Act requests. 

In January 2024, a court unsealed a trove of documents that had been collected as evidence in a lawsuit filed by Epstein victim Virginia Giuffre.

Much of the material, including transcripts of victim interviews and old police reports, had already been publicly known. 

They included mentions of Trump, former President Bill Clinton, Britain’s Prince Andrew and magician David Copperfield, as well as testimony from one victim who said she met Jackson at Epstein´s Florida home but nothing untoward happened with him.

The previously released files included a 2016 deposition in which an accuser recounted spending several hours with Epstein at Trump´s Atlantic City casino but didn´t say if she actually met Trump and did not accuse him of any wrongdoing.
